Lecture notes as used in winter term 2021/22.
\n\nThese are the lecture notes of my lecture on optical spectroscopy. The lecture aims at students in the first year of the master's program, but should be accessible also to students in the last year of the bachelor's program. You need some quantum mechanics and an introduction to the physics of molecules.
\n\nThe idea of this lecture was to focus on experiments. Each chapter is build around an experiment and tries to explain everything that is needed to appreciate that experiment. As I am convinced that one only understands something if one really has worked with the concepts, each chapter has a task, which is in many cases to evaluate 'real' experimental data, or to simulate the experiment in a computer. The chapters are rather independent of each other, although the order has some sense. One thus can choose appealing chapters and skip others.
